Hello NL Fam,

so just putting this out there. When applying for study visa with the IRCC, at the bearest minimum the following questions MUST be answered

Why study in Canada?
why not study in Nigeria
What are your educational goals?
what will be the impact & value of the program you are going for study in your business / employment / future endeavours when you return to Nigeria?
What are your home ties? - viewed from the lense of Family, Economy, Financial, career prospects, etc.
what are you job experience / skills gaps / career experience that warrants or establish the need for the study?
why the specific university / college chosen? - viewed from the lense of facilities, community, infrastructure, etc.
what is your travel history (if your have)? - mention all visa denials with reasons, give one liners to the why you made those travels to demonstrate that you are mostly intentional in all of your ventures.
what is your proof of means of financial support (POF)? - state amounts to show tuition + living expense (for full duration of program) + miscelleanous expense + buffer + flight ticket (return). mention any and all spikes in your transactions (lump sums), mention any loan obligations shown as deductions in your accounts (you can even use them as home ties)
FOR THOSE TRAVELLING WITH FAMILY -
why are you travelling with the family for the study period? - viewed from the lense of not wanting to break the family unit, you are the best person to take care of your dependents, you have never been apart from your family, you need the emotional support to excel academically, keeping the family as a single unit is required to maintain stability and manage the risk of seperation and estranged relationships etc.

Now most importantly, start with a good self-introduction, and DONT MISS EVERY OPPORTUNITY TO REITERATE WHY & WHEN YOU WILL RETURN TO NIGERIA TO DO SOMETHINGS YOU HAVE SPECULATED IN THE PARAGRAPH YOU ARE DISCUSSION AT THE MOMENT.

I particularly literally mentioned the date of & how i will return with my family as a closing of every paragraph in my 16 pages SOP. that will continually drum it in the VO's mind that this person is enthusiastic about coming back home to do this and that. However, you have to be strategic, dont just copy and paste "i am coming back home on this date to do this" else it will boomerang on you. rather let the statement be a closing to the reasons you argued in the paragraph. for example, during arguement of financial obligations as economic ties, you can state that returning home on XY date will enable you to resume loan obligations to your lender in order not to miss out on opportunity costs of ABC.... you see what i did there?

Finally, ensure that every argument you put forward in answering the questions above are BACKED UP WITH VERIFIABLE EVIDENCE, even if the VO may / may not verify them, just make sure you are not forging or misrepresenting anything, because only one misrepresentation found out will discredit everything else. Then, each and every one of us have unique profiles and situation, use that to customize your case representation and dont think that if you copy and paste someone else's profile who passed will assure your success.

Good luck to us all.

Form A gives you the opportunity to make your payment at CBN rate while the later (wire transfer) is through black market or aboki rate. The difference is much anyways.

Yes you can do wire transfer directly to the designated bank in Canada (either to the school through flywire or directly to the school if the school allows that)

Form A takes averagely 4-6 weeks depending on the bank you use.

I think Access bank, Heritage bank, globus bank and few others have good ratings.

I don't know the method of payment your school accepts, but if your school uses flywire, then you'll have to generate an invoice from there. The invoice comes together with an authorization letter authorizing the transaction and flywire receiving the money on behalf of your school, which they'll proceed to deliver to the school. You'll fill the necessary details on tradesystems and upload the invoice from flywire. Also check if other things are in place before submitting.

If your school doesn't use flywire, I'm sure they've provided their account details which you'll fill in tradesystems.
